What do you do in Corfu when you want to go "somewhere else" for the day?

Well, you can hire a car or a bike, but that can be expensive, and if you're not adept on two wheels, perhaps a bit risky. You can walk, or you can take a taxi, if you are lucky enough to find one - they can be quite rare.

Alternatively, if you are lucky enough to be staying in Arillas, San Stefanos, San George, Sidari or Roda, you can be one of the first to try out a new local inter-resort bus service that will be trialed during August and September this year, and, if it proves successful will operate for the whole of the season from May to the end of October, 2012. The new service will operate as an inter-resort shuttle, with a bus every 20-25 minutes, running around in a circular route linking up the 5 main resorts of North West Corfu.

To use the service you will need to buy a "5 Resort Travel Pass", and these will be available to buy in all sorts of places including shops, hotels, travel agencies as well as through appointed holiday tour company representatives. Three types of pass will be available, valid for 1 day at 5 Euros, 7 days at 15 Euros or 14 days at 25 Euros. The pass entitles its holder to unlimited travel on the inter-resort service during the dates chosen as the valid period.

The new venture has been created by UK web-based company, Corfu Direct Travel Services (CorfuDirect.com), who practice a new style of ethical business (called Sustainable Local Business Modelling), the objective of which is to innovate new tourist ventures and to ensure that around 80% of the revenues generated through its enterprises remain to benefit the local economy of Corfu.

Corfu Direct provide innovation, project management and marketing expertise, then build joint ventures with local businesses and traders, who all share in the income generated. On average CorfuDirect retains only 10% of turnover, with the balance remaining to benefit the local economy.
